I'm reluctant to share as this is such a hidden gem. It's location is perfect; hidden away in the beautiful Pembrokeshire countryside but close enough to St David's and Fishguard for all those 'essentials'. The cottage is comfortable, homely and has everything you could possibly need. The fantastic hosts are on site if you need them. Fabulous walks from the cottage to the coastal path, a wealth of places to eat and activities for the whole family make this the perfect place to stay. Ted, the dog, had a ball!

What an amazing treat to be able to stay in such an amazing house. My family of seven people and a dog were very comfortable staying here over Christmas. There was even a huge, real Christmas tree, tastefully decorated and all lit up, greeting us on arrival. Everything has been thought of and all we had to do was fill our days with walks along the coastal path and to the pubs in the two neighbouring villages. The only one thing I could fault is the lighting in the huge dining room - it's just not bright enough when gathered at the table to play board games. A nice selection of games has been left for guests though!
Thank you and I really hope we get to visit again
